Total Cost of Ownership — Electric vs Petrol Scooter
- Purchase Price: Electric scooters often have a similar or slightly higher upfront cost compared to their petrol counterparts, but this gap is narrowing. Petrol scooters generally have a lower initial price point.
- Running Cost: Electric scooter charging at home offers a meaningfully lower per-kilometre cost, making daily travel significantly more economical. Petrol scooter running costs are directly tied to volatile fuel prices, which can impact monthly budgets unpredictably.
- Maintenance Expenses: Electric scooters typically require fewer scheduled service visits and have a simpler drivetrain, leading to lower maintenance costs over time. Petrol scooters require routine engine maintenance, including oil changes, filter replacements, and periodic tune-ups, contributing to higher ongoing expenses.
- Residual Value: The residual value of electric scooters is projected to remain strong, especially with advancements in battery technology and increasing demand. Petrol scooter residual values are influenced by market trends and age-related wear on complex engine components.
Range, Refuelling vs Recharging in Nawabpet
One of the primary considerations for Nawabpet riders is how they power their scooter. A petrol scooter offers the convenience of quick refuelling at any petrol pump, making long, unplanned journeys relatively straightforward. However, an electric scooter provides the immense convenience of home or workplace charging, allowing riders to start each day with a 'full tank.' While public charging infrastructure in Nawabpet is still evolving, the ability to charge overnight eliminates daily trips to the petrol station for most commuters. Maintenance & Service Burden
The maintenance requirements of an electric scooter differ significantly from a petrol scooter. Petrol scooters, with their internal combustion engines, necessitate regular oil changes, spark plug replacements, air and fuel filter cleaning/replacement, and periodic engine tune-ups. These tasks contribute to ongoing service costs and downtime. In contrast, electric scooters feature a much simpler drivetrain with fewer moving parts. This design translates to fewer scheduled service visits, no oil changes, and generally lower maintenance expenses over the scooter’s lifespan. Electric scooters often benefit from software updates that can enhance performance, a feature not available for petrol counterparts, simplifying ownership for Nawabpet riders.
